Keep in mind: Often, the weight might be indicated by a number. The number reduces as the canvas thickness boosts. # 12 translates to 11.5 oz, # 10 to 15 oz and # 8 to 18 oz (approximately). The numbered weight is not consistent from business to business. An Epson Ink Jet printer. A freshly printed, Gicle canvas.Canvas printing for liquid ink printers normally have a much more restricted canvas size. Canvas rolls are an optimum of 64" (5 feet) broad. This suggests a rolled canvas print can not be even more than 64" vast, and if the canvas will certainly be extended, the image can not exceed 60" in size, to enable for the excess needed to twist around the stretcher bar structure.

: A matte finish causes an extra muted white color as a result of the lack of light showing of of it. It will certainly reduce the quantity of glare on the last picture, and is a common selection for great art recreations or items that will certainly be hung where reflected light can minimize the effect.

When a glossy print is stretched (as several published on Ink Jet printers are), it risks of breaking when the fibers increase. This can be avoided by including a finish, yet there are particular canvas makers that offer gloss canvas ensured not to crack also when unfinished.
These can consist of OBAs (optical brightening agents), that make the canvas a brighter white, reducing the all-natural cream or beige of the textile. Various other ingredients might boost shade high quality, boost the stability for an archival-grade rating, make the canvas much more responsive to the ink. This enhancement of the image is produced by increasing the density of the shades, making blacks blacker and blues brighter. The varnish secures the canvas by supplying additional UV security (the inks themselves will already have some), water-proofing the surface area, and hindering scrapes, fractures, and chips. Post-printing coverings might be used either by spraying or painting the substance onto the canvas, though there are machines that do it instantly.

There can not be any dust fragments floating about, and the location needs to be aerated. It is crucial to ensure the ink is completely dry before the finishing is used, which the finishing has actually completely dried out prior to the canvas is stretched. If the ink, canvas and layers on a Gicle canvas print are all acid cost-free, the print is likely to be of historical high quality.
This certainly thinks that the canvas is properly shown in an area without direct light or extreme humidity variations The finish will protect the canvas from light and acid damage (framed prints). The initial acrylic paints were marketed to the general public in the 1950s, which offers them a much shorter background than oil paints. Polymers are water-based and are as a result a lot easier to clean up
Polymers are rather elastic, and this flexibility permits them to stand up more than time, without cracking on the canvas surface. Certain acrylic paints can be related to a variety of substrates, including canvas, timber, paper, even textile, and are helpful for multimedias; they can be combined with sand or rice, to develop a texture.

Just recently, fast-drying oil paints have actually been created, as well as water-soluble alternatives that enable easier clean up.: While oil and acrylic paints are the conventional and most commonly utilized canvas tools, various other paints do exist. Egg tempera is a quick drying out paint made by mixing powdered pigments with a water-soluble binder - normally egg.
